About This Book

VISIONS by Richard A. Lupoff is a collection of fantasy and horror short stories selected from decades of writing. The author consistently shows himself to be a master storyteller, and these short stories are fine examples, containing psychic detective tales, stories of Lovecraftian horror, and other fantasy and horror tales. 11 tales of fantasy, horror & adventure from the marvelous imagination of Dick Lupoff. CONTENTS: Hebrews Have No Horns, There Are Kings & Steps Leading Downwards (3 Abe & John psychic investigator stories / Petroglyphs (a light fantasy) / The Peltonville Horror (a Cthulhu Mythos related thriller) / Patterns (a non-fantasy crime story) / Brackish Waters (an intense Cthulhu Mythos related story) / Simeon Dimsby's Workshop ( a Cthulhu Mythos related story, slightly tongue-in-cheek) / Tangaroa's Yarn (South Seas adventure yarn) / Stream of Consciousness (fantastic imagery) / Snow Ghosts (bittersweet philosophical fable).
